

Teardown is a voxel-based heist puzzle game where you demolish everything to create escape routes. The setup: plan a theft, smash through buildings with sledgehammers or vehicles, grab your targets, then sprint back to your getaway car before alarms catch you. Walls, floors, and entire structures crumble into physics-driven chunks you can use as makeshift bridges or ramps. You'll drive trucks through storefronts, plant explosives to collapse buildings strategically, and stack debris to reach rooftops. Each mission gives you prep time to carve custom paths, then seconds to execute once you trip the alarm. The voxel destruction isn't just spectacle—it's the core mechanic. Knocking down a support beam might open a shortcut or block your escape. Suits players who enjoy spatial problem-solving and don't mind restarting levels to refine their approach.
